What is a Battery Tool Kit?
A battery tool kit is a collection of Power Tool Combo Set tools that use rechargeable battery packs as their primary power source. Selecting the best battery tool kit can be overwhelming due to the variety of alternatives available. Here are some aspects to think about to make an informed decision:
Intended Use: Determine the jobs you will undertake. Are you a property owner, a DIY lover, or a professional contractor? Understanding your needs will help narrow your options.
Battery Life: Look for kits that mention their battery capability (determined in ampere-hours, or Ah). Greater capability normally translates to longer use in between charges.
Tool Variety: Check if the kit includes the tools you require for your jobs. Some kits are specialized, while others use a comprehensive set of tools.
Brand Reputation: Consider popular brands with great customer support and warranty options. Popular brands typically have better-built products and offer replacement parts or maintenance.
Weight and Design: If you plan to utilize the tools for extended durations, think about ergonomics and weight. Tools that are heavy or badly designed might result in fatigue.
Price vs. Features: Find a balance in between cost and the functions you need. Sometimes spending a little additional can provide better quality and durability.

Q: Do battery tool kits feature a warranty?A: Most trustworthy brand names provide guarantees, typically varying from one to five years for their battery tools. Q: How long does it require to charge a battery?A: Charging times can vary based on the battery's capability
and the battery charger utilized. Typically, it can take anywhere from 30 minutes to a number of hours. Q: Can I use a battery from one brand name's tool in another brand name's tool?A: Generally, battery packs are brand-specific due to different styles and voltage requirements. Always check compatibility. Q: How do I store battery packs?A: Store battery packs in a cool, dry location, and prevent
severe temperatures. Keeping them charged in between 40 %and 60 %enhances battery life. Q: Are battery tools as effective as corded tools?A: In the past, corded tools were more effective. However, advancements in battery innovation are closing the space, and lots of cordless tools now match or
